Description
17/134 - Optometry - Ophthalmic Diagnostic Instruments
The University of Portsmouth is in the process of equipping a state of the art eye clinic to support the provision of high quality eye and vision care and to support the delivery of the Masters in Optometry programme. In order to provide world leading ophthalmic care, the University of Portsmouth is seeking to procure a number of pieces of diagnostic equipment for the examination of the internal eye, external eye and assessment of visual function. This tender is for the provision of key diagnostic instruments for used within the public facing eye clinic.
Scope of Services Required
This tender is split into 5 lots.
Lot 1- Swept Source Optical Coherence Tomographer
Lot 2 - Ultra Widefield Retinal Camera,
Lot 3 - Automated Perimeter
Lot 4 - Kinetic Perimeter
Lot 5 - Non-Contact Tonometer
However, for Lot 2 we would also require a proposal for lease options. Suppliers may apply for single or multiple lots. The lots will be assessed individually but we will also consider looking for a package price for multiple lots. We reserve the right to award individual lots or select the awardee/s on the most economically advantageous offer received.
Fulfilment of this tender will require all the described lots for this tender to be delivered and installed/commissioned before the deadline of w/c 23rd July 2018, this is a mandatory requirement of this tender. Should you not be able to meet this deadline you will be excluded from the process. The University reserves the right to purchase additional equipment within the scope of this contract at a later date i.e. upgrades or future requirements that are linked to the products within this contract.
